# Sproutly Environments

Sproutly, the plant-watering scheduler, runs three environments: dev, staging, prod. Dev uses simulated soil sensors; staging mirrors prod hardware on the Fernholt test rack. Cron windows differ per environment, so review schedule changes against the right tier. Promotion is dev → staging → prod, no skips. Staging currently runs with the following configuration values.

config for yahof-tajop:
zorath:
  pin: 7493
  metrics_host: metrics.zorath.tolvaqsys.internal
  tenant: praiel
  seal: seal_fd9cd4f1

**Q: How do I access the Brindlewood partner SFTP drop?**

New hires at Fennimore Logistics should first request the drop role from their team lead, then verify the host fingerprint against the onboarding wiki before connecting. Files from Brindlewood arrive nightly and must not be renamed. If the service account is ever locked out, recovery requires the passphrase held by the integrations team, shown below.

recovery phrase for yajop-tagef: quenael-zoriel-aldael-quenax-druion

## Changelog — Quillcache v1.9.0

Fixed the memory leak in the image cache: decoded bitmaps were retained by the prefetch queue after eviction, growing heap by ~30 MB/hour under sustained load. Defaults have changed accordingly — eviction is now size-based rather than count-based, and prefetch depth is reduced. New default configuration values shipped with this release:

service settings:
BRIIX_PIN=8582
BRIIX_TENANT=raleth
BRIIX_METRICS_HOST=metrics.briix.urlaqstack.example
BRIIX_SEAL=seal_c11ef522
BRIIX_STANDBY_TEAM=ulaok

Runbook bit for the Tolvane Library catalogue import — heads up for security review. The importer pulls MARC-ish records from the branch drop folder, normalizes them, then bulk-loads into the catalogue DB. It runs under a dedicated service account with read-only access to the drop folder and write access only to the staging schema. Nothing touches patron data, promise. If the import wedges, kill it and rerun; it's idempotent. Every run stamps its manifest, and the token for the last clean run appears below.

build token for kahop-yafof: htk21_5a995f047b538db58c4a4